Types of Abuse

Abuse:  Acts of COMMISSION that cause harm~

Abuse: acts of commission that cause harm

* Physical Abuse
* Sexual Abuse
* Threats of Abuse
* Destruction of Property
* Psychological Abuse
* Emotional & Verbal Abuse
 

Physical Abuse ~  

 
Most obvious form of abuse, includes any forceful or violent physical behavior.
 

Examples: Slapping, punching, pushing, choking, throwing things at the individual, throwing the other person, unreasonable or unauthorized use of physical or chemical restraints, etc.
 
Indicators: Bruising, lacerations, unusual circumstances around injury, signs of confinement or restraint, slap marks, black eyes, burns, etc.

Sexual abuse ~


Forcing an individual to perform sexual acts against his/her will.  This includes any non-consensual contact or behavior.
 

Indicators: Genital irritation, frequent infections, bleeding, bruising on inner thighs, abnormal difficulty in walking/sitting, depression.

Threats of abuse ~


Threats of bodily harm to the individual.
 

Examples: Threaten to push, punch, hit, kick, etc. Vague threats like "I'm going to let you have it, if you don't ..."  Impact is more severe if previous physical or sexual abuse has occurred.

Destruction of property~
 

Examples:

 

Hiding, stealing, or destroying the at risk adult's possessions as means of intimidation or control.

Psychological Abuse~


Type of emotional abuse where there is also an inherent threat of violence and/or one perpetrated act of physical or sexual violence has occurred.   This can lower the individual's self-worth and make the individual feel incapable of escaping further abuse.
 

Examples:
  • Attacks on self esteem
  • Insults to individual (name calling, humiliating
  • Threats other than physical, e.g., "You belong in a nursing home."
  • Controlling or limiting individual's behavior, restricting rights
  • Blaming individual for everything that goes wrong
  • Taunting

Emotional and Verbal Abuse ~


A type of emotional abuse without acts or serious threat of physical or sexual violence.  Produces hurt and anger.

 

Indicators: Insomnia, change in eating patterns, depression, unusual weight gain/loss, paranoia, low-self esteem, fear/anxiety.

Neglect: Caretaker and Self Neglect ~


Acts of OMISSION; when NOT doing something causes bodily or emotional harm.
 

Examples: Not toileting an individual when needed; not turning an bedridden individual when needed; not helping an individual when that person needs help; withholding medications.

 

Indicators: Decubitis ulcers, excessive falls, weight loss, absence of hearing aids/dentures/assistive devices, inadequate or inappropriate food/clothing/shelter.

Economic Abuse/Exploitation ~


Illegal or improper use of an at-risk adult or the at-risk adult's resources for another person's profit or advantage.
 

Examples: Misuse of assets/property; misuse of food/medications; fraud, theft of personal valuables/cash, etc.

 

Indicators: Unexplained withdrawal, loss of personal items, extraordinary interest in individual's financial situation by outside individual, abuse of POA or Guardianship provisions.
